【掌握HTML5核心技术,从入门到精通】W3C官方教程深度解析

发布时间:2025-06-08 02:37:48

引言

HTML5作为现代网页开辟的核心技巧之一,不只持续了HTML4的全部功能,还引入了大年夜量新特点跟API,极大年夜地丰富了网页的表示力跟交互性。为了帮助读者单方面、深刻地控制HTML5的核心技巧,本文将基于W3C官方教程,对HTML5的进修道路停止深度剖析。

一、HTML5基本

1.1 HTML5概述

HTML5是HTML的第五次严重建改,旨在使网页愈加语义化、构造化,进步网页的可拜访性跟机能。HTML5不是一门新的编程言语,而是一种标记言语,用于构建跟浮现网页内容。

1.2 HTML5构造元素

HTML5引入了一系列新的语义化构造元素,如<header><footer><article><section>等,这些元素有助于进步网页的语义化跟可读性。

1.3 HTML5表单新特点

HTML5加强了表单控件,包含新的输入范例(如emailurldatetimerangecolor等)跟属性(如requiredplaceholderautofocus等),进步了表单的易用性跟用户休会。

二、HTML5高等特点

2.1 多媒体支撑

HTML5引入了<audio><video>标签,容许在网页中直接嵌入音频跟视频,无需依附Flash等外部插件。

2.2 Canvas画图

<canvas>元素供给了JavaScript画布,容许静态图形跟交互式内容的创建,为游戏跟数据可视化供给了新的可能性。

2.3 SVG矢量图

HTML5支撑内嵌SVG,可能创建可缩放的矢量图形,这在保持高品质的同时降落了文件大小。

2.4 离线存储

HTML5的离线存储功能经由过程<html manifest>属性容许指定一个缓存清单文件,浏览器可能过后下载资本,在离线状况下仍能拜访网页的部分外容。

2.5 Web Workers

Web Workers容许在浏览器中运转多个JavaScript剧本,用于后台处理耗时任务,进步网页机能。

2.6 WebSocket

WebSocket容许浏览器与效劳器间停止双向通信,进步通信效力。

三、W3C官方教程深度剖析

3.1 教程构造

W3C官方教程分为以下多少个部分:

  1. HTML5基本
  2. HTML5高等特点
  3. HTML5最佳现实
  4. HTML5兼容性

3.2 进修倡议

  1. 起首进修HTML5基本,懂得HTML5的基本不雅点跟构造元素。
  2. 然后进修HTML5高等特点,控制多媒体支撑、Canvas画图、SVG矢量图等特点。
  3. 浏览HTML5最佳现实,懂得怎样编写高品质、兼容性好的HTML5代码。
  4. 最后关注HTML5兼容性,懂得差别浏览器对HTML5特点的支撑情况。

3.3 实战练习训练

在进修过程中,可能经由过程以下方法加强实战练习训练:

  1. 参加HTML5项目开辟,将所学知识利用到现实项目中。
  2. 参考W3C官方教程中的示例代码,停止现实操纵。
  3. 浏览开源HTML5项目,懂得业界最佳现实。

四、总结

控制HTML5核心技巧须要一直进修跟现实。经由过程本文对W3C官方教程的深度剖析,信赖读者可能对HTML5有更深刻的懂得,为成为一名优良的HTML5开辟者奠定坚固基本。